When choosing the right DJ lights, there are several factors to consider. Here are some key points to keep in mind:
Consider the purpose of your DJ lighting and the type of venue you’ll be performing at. Do you need DJ lights for a small party or a large concert? The size and layout of the venue can also affect the type of lighting you need.
Look for DJ lights that offer a range of brightness and color options to create different moods and effects. Consider the type of music you’ll be playing and select lights that can match the rhythm and beat of your music.
DJ lights are often moved around and subjected to wear and tear, so choosing durable and easy to transport is essential. Look for lights with sturdy construction and compact design that can withstand frequent use.
DJ lights should be easy to set up and operate, especially when working under time constraints. Look for lights that come with user-friendly controls and easy-to-follow instructions.
If using other DJ equipment, such as controllers or mixers, ensure your DJ lights are compatible. This will help you create a cohesive and seamless performance.
DJ lights can range from affordable to extremely expensive, so it’s essential to consider your budget. Determine how much you’re willing to spend and look for lights that offer the best value for your money.
Considering these key points, you can choose the right DJ lights to enhance your performance and create an unforgettable experience for your audience.
DJ lights are a popular addition to any DJ’s equipment but can sometimes come with questions and concerns. Here are some standard DJ lights FAQs and their answers:
Many DJ lights come with a remote control, while others can be controlled via a DMX controller or software. Read the manual for your specific lights to learn about the control options.
The number of DJ lights you need depends on the size of the venue and the desired effect. A few lights may suffice for small venues, while larger venues may require multiple lights.
Some DJ lights are designed for outdoor use, but checking the manufacturer’s specifications before using them outside is essential. Moisture and weather conditions can damage the lights or create safety hazards.
Hiring a lighting technician can be helpful for complex lighting setups, but it’s not always necessary. Many DJ lights are designed for easy setup and operation; you can learn to control them independently with some practice.
DJ lights often come with various pre-set effects, but you can also create custom effects using a DMX controller or software. Experiment with different colors, patterns, and movements to create unique effects for your performance.
Always check your DJ lights for visible damage or loose parts before use. Ensure they are securely mounted and positioned to avoid hazards like falling or blocking emergency exits.
By understanding these common DJ lights FAQs, you can ensure the safe and effective use of your DJ lights to create a memorable performance.
